The crew sails south from Datça toward Marmaris, Turkey, navigating a 16-nautical-mile stretch before encountering 35-knot gusts that force a change in tactics.8:57 To avoid shallow water with a depth of 2.6 meters, the vessel bypasses a narrow channel near an island, opting for a longer, safer route.4:19 After rounding the corner, the wind shifts to a downwind run, allowing for a four-hour passage to Marmaris at an average speed of 8 knots.9:13 While anchored near the ancient city of Amos, the crew explores Roman-era ruins and mountain goat habitats.14:34 Maintenance tasks include cleaning the boat’s water tanks and replacing the watermaker’s pre-filter to eliminate a sulfurous odor, which the crew attributes to running the system through sulfury waters.15:46 The crew also manages rainwater accumulation in the tender and performs general boat cleaning after guests depart.17:32
